| Find the point of intersection of the straight line x-y + 2 = 0 and the straight line passing through the points M (-3; 1) and N (1; -3).
Let’s compose the equation of a straight line passing through two points M (-3; 1) and N (1; -3).
The equation of a straight line passing through two points has the form:
(y – y1) / (y2 – y1) = (x – x1) / (x2 – x1).
(y – 1) / (-3 – 1) = (x + 3) / (1 + 3).
(y – 1) / -4 = (x + 3) / 4.
y – 1 = – x – 3.
y = -x – 2.
Find the intersection points of the lines:
x – y + 2 = 0.
y = -x – 2.
x + 2 = -x – 2.
2 * x = -4.
x = -2.
y = 2 – 2 = 0.
Answer: The point of intersection of the lines has coordinates (-2; 0).
